That's certainly a very different name for a Bond film (Octupuss_y is still the most creative haha), but I like it. In the article it mentions the name comes from one of Flemming's short stories. I can't wait for the release either. It's shaping up really good, esp. with Mathieu Amalric on board as the villian.
